Transaction f90cd1083c7002e48dac832193cd390a1c66110160a3732a43f361a9132aeabf

3 Input
2 Outputs
  • f90cd1083c7002e48dac832193cd390a1c66110160a3732a43f361a9132aeabf:0
  • value  10000000
    address  14WWjEtfgNV3kC4QPj43yzHjwTgfwyNXWt
  • f90cd1083c7002e48dac832193cd390a1c66110160a3732a43f361a9132aeabf:1
  • value  1848112
    address  32MDjYikaCLSodcsFzNEu6KmaXErV4LD4u